commit-gnue
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

gnue/gnuef/src GFForm.py GFInstance.py GFObject...


From: James Thompson
Subject: gnue/gnuef/src GFForm.py GFInstance.py GFObject...
Date: Wed, 11 Jul 2001 16:06:46 -0700

CVSROOT:        /cvs
Module name:    gnue
Changes by:     James Thompson <address@hidden> 01/07/11 16:06:46

Modified files:
        gnuef/src      : GFForm.py GFInstance.py 
        gnuef/src/GFObjects: GFBlock.py GFDataSource.py 

Log message:
        Fixed popup warnings on next/prev record
        Removed debugging print lines

CVSWeb URLs:
http://savannah.gnu.org/cgi-bin/viewcvs/gnue/gnuef/src/GFForm.py.diff?cvsroot=OldCVS&tr1=1.109&tr2=1.110&r1=text&r2=text
http://savannah.gnu.org/cgi-bin/viewcvs/gnue/gnuef/src/GFInstance.py.diff?cvsroot=OldCVS&tr1=1.15&tr2=1.16&r1=text&r2=text
http://savannah.gnu.org/cgi-bin/viewcvs/gnue/gnuef/src/GFObjects/GFBlock.py.diff?cvsroot=OldCVS&tr1=1.3&tr2=1.4&r1=text&r2=text
http://savannah.gnu.org/cgi-bin/viewcvs/gnue/gnuef/src/GFObjects/GFDataSource.py.diff?cvsroot=OldCVS&tr1=1.2&tr2=1.3&r1=text&r2=text

Patches:
Index: gnue/gnuef/src/GFForm.py
diff -u gnue/gnuef/src/GFForm.py:1.109 gnue/gnuef/src/GFForm.py:1.110
--- gnue/gnuef/src/GFForm.py:1.109      Tue Jul  3 18:42:45 2001
+++ gnue/gnuef/src/GFForm.py    Wed Jul 11 16:06:46 2001
@@ -44,8 +44,6 @@
 import GFParser
 import GFTrigger
 
-# VERSION = "0.0.8"
-
 class GFForm(GFObj, GFEventAware):
   def __init__(self, parent=None, app=None):
     GFObj.__init__(self, parent)
@@ -757,9 +755,11 @@
         masterBlock,masterField = string.split(block.master,'.')
         if masterBlock == self._currentBlock.name:
           if not block.isSaved():
-            message = GFMsgBox(self, GConfig.get('_msgNOTSAVED'))
-            message.show()
-            return    
+            message = GConfig.get('_msgNOTSAVED')
+            return message
+            #message = GFMsgBox(self, GConfig.get('_msgNOTSAVED'))
+            #message.show()
+            #return    
     self._currentBlock.prevRecord()
 
   def nextRecord(self):
@@ -768,9 +768,8 @@
         masterBlock,masterField = string.split(block.master,'.')
         if masterBlock == self._currentBlock.name:
           if not block.isSaved():
-            message = GFMsgBox(self, GConfig.get('_msgDETAILNOTSAVED'))
-            message.show()
-            return    
+            message = GConfig.get('_msgNOTSAVED')
+            return message
     self._currentBlock.nextRecord()
 
 
Index: gnue/gnuef/src/GFInstance.py
diff -u gnue/gnuef/src/GFInstance.py:1.15 gnue/gnuef/src/GFInstance.py:1.16
--- gnue/gnuef/src/GFInstance.py:1.15   Tue Jul  3 18:42:45 2001
+++ gnue/gnuef/src/GFInstance.py        Wed Jul 11 16:06:46 2001
@@ -34,7 +34,7 @@
 #
 # Copyright (c) 2000 Free Software Foundation
 #
-# $Id: GFInstance.py,v 1.15 2001/07/04 01:42:45 jcater Exp $
+# $Id: GFInstance.py,v 1.16 2001/07/11 23:06:46 jamest Exp $
 #
 
 import pstats
@@ -193,7 +193,11 @@
   # form advance to the next record in memory
   #
   def prevRecord(self, event):
-    self._form.prevRecord()
+    message = self._form.prevRecord()
+    if message:
+      messageBox = GFMsgBox(self,message)
+      messageBox.show()
+      return
     
self.dispatchEvent(GFEvent('gotoENTRY',{'object':self._form._currentEntry}))
     self.updateRecordCounter()
     self.updateRecordStatus()
@@ -205,7 +209,11 @@
   # form advance to the next record in memory
   #
   def nextRecord(self, event):
-    self._form.nextRecord()
+    message = self._form.nextRecord()
+    if message:
+      messageBox = GFMsgBox(self,message)
+      messageBox.show()
+      return
     
self.dispatchEvent(GFEvent('gotoENTRY',{'object':self._form._currentEntry}))
     self.updateRecordCounter()
     self.updateRecordStatus()
Index: gnue/gnuef/src/GFObjects/GFBlock.py
diff -u gnue/gnuef/src/GFObjects/GFBlock.py:1.3 
gnue/gnuef/src/GFObjects/GFBlock.py:1.4
--- gnue/gnuef/src/GFObjects/GFBlock.py:1.3     Tue Jul 10 14:29:31 2001
+++ gnue/gnuef/src/GFObjects/GFBlock.py Wed Jul 11 16:06:46 2001
@@ -216,8 +216,6 @@
           
       self.mode = 'normal'
 
-      print self._dataSourceLink
-
       self._dataSourceLink.query()
       self.processTrigger('Post-Query')
       self._recordCount = self._dataSourceLink.getLastRecordNumber()
Index: gnue/gnuef/src/GFObjects/GFDataSource.py
diff -u gnue/gnuef/src/GFObjects/GFDataSource.py:1.2 
gnue/gnuef/src/GFObjects/GFDataSource.py:1.3
--- gnue/gnuef/src/GFObjects/GFDataSource.py:1.2        Tue Jul 10 14:29:31 2001
+++ gnue/gnuef/src/GFObjects/GFDataSource.py    Wed Jul 11 16:06:46 2001
@@ -144,7 +144,6 @@
   #
   def query(self):
     GDebug.printMesg(2, "Query with this in resultSet\n%s"%self.resultSet[0])
-    print self.__dict__
     if hasattr(self,'database'):
       if self.sql == None:
         mask = {}



reply via email to

[Prev in Thread] Current Thread [Next in Thread]